array definition in data structure

What are the types of array operations? These items must have the same type (only integers, only strings, …) because an array can not store different kinds of items. The following diagram represents an integer array that has 12 elements. DEFINING ARRAYS Two-Dimensional Array An array of arrays The most common multidimensional arrays, are used to store information that we normally represent in table form Two-dimensional arrays, like one-dimensional arrays, are homogeneous. the headings could be refactored to include the word "benefits", for better style or compatability with other Arrays can be mapped perfectly to ranges in a spreadsheet, which is why they are so important in Excel. Rather, a SAS array provides a different name to reference a group of variables. Definition. RAID: Stands for "Redundant Array of Independent Disks." For example, an array can be recursively defined in many ways – two such definitions are shown below: Array := | <> Array := | <> In other contexts, names the previously-declared struct, and attr-spec-seq is not allowed. Searching Techniques To search an element in a given array, it can be done in following ways: 1. Resizing. The idea is to store multiple items of the same type together. It can be done on internal data structure or on external data structure. C++ Structure Array. An array in Excel is a structure that holds a collection of values. This tutorial explains the Stack data structure … An array is also a data structure that stores a collection of items. Define data structure. 1. It builds the final sorted array one item at a time. 1=k 2 =m 2.....1=K n =m n. The array will be stored in memory in a sequence of memory locations. Current word will increment the struct creation in a markov chain in the. Ü DATA STRUCTURE § Data structure in general means a structure of different data type. Array • Definition : “An array is a finite ordered collection of homogeneous data elements which provides direct access (or random access) to any of its elements. It means no grouping of types like int or float together. Non-linear data structure Linear Data Structure: Linear data structures can be constructed as a continuous arrangement of data elements in the memory. Data structure definition is - any of various methods or formats (such as an array, file, or record) for organizing data in a computer. Arrays can be mapped perfectly to ranges in a spreadsheet, which is why they are so important in Excel. Data in a computer program is organised using a data structure. Operations applied on linear data structure: Arrays Set of Elements having the same data type, or we can Say that Arrays are Collections of Elements having the same name and same data type. Stack Data Structure Push & Pop using Array and Linked List Summary: The stack is a very useful data structure which we use very often. Data structure - Define in brief an array. Dope vectors. In computer science, an array data structure or simply array is a data structure consisting of a collection of elements (values or variables), each identified by at least one array index or key.An array is stored so that the position of each element can be computed from its index tuple by a mathematical formula. d. Linked lists are collection of the nodes that contain information part and next pointer. However, the most commonly employed data structure across search engines is the array. For example, if we want to store the marks of a student in 6 subjects, then we don't need to define different variable for the marks in different subject. Index starts with 0. Array is a good static data structure that can be accessed randomly and is fairly easy to implement. They are extremely ubiquitous and among the oldest, most widely used data structures in programming. In struct inside of structs within the array, where it need. DATA STRUCTURE FUNDAMENTALS MD. To Group fields. The array list is basically a self-resizing array or, in other words, a dynamic array. Definition. Array — Abstract Data Type As opposed to the array (ADT), the array data structure specifies an implementation that the values are of homogeneous size and stored in contiguous memory. If the tasks are generated by traversing a recursive data structure, the recursive definition used to express the data structure needs to be inspected. For example, a Student can be defined by his or her name, gpa, age, uid, etc. Check the position of front. The structure and the array both are C++ derived types. Data elements in linked list need not be stored in adjacent space in memory: c. Pointers store the next data element of a list. Arrays (data structure) are a type of linear data structure that can hold an ordered collection of values. In programming languages, an array is a way of storing several items (such as integers). 3. Type of Arrays :Arrays are fixed-size linear data structures in which the elements are acces... https://amzn.to/30d5QTrIn this video, I describe What is Array ? The data in the read file generally needs to know the structure of the data, such as a few rows. The Data Structure can be implemented in several ways and its implementation may vary from language to language. A Structure is one of the 5 data types in programming. Tree Data Structure. Note: Before going to the array in data structure please read the basic array concept from our c programming tutorial here is the link: Single Dimensional array C Programming Language . A structure array is a data type that groups related data using data containers called fields. For example, float x [3] [4]; Here, x is a two-dimensional (2d) array. The name list is also used for several concrete data structures that can be used to implement abstract lists, especially linked lists and arrays.In some contexts, such as in Lisp programming, the term list may refer specifically to a linked list rather than an array. ... for example using an array … In the above definition, the date is a structure tag and it identifies this particular data structure and its type specifier. The internet has become integral to our everyday lives. Briefly describing the structure of the array: An array is set of an or the entity which retains the of the an identical kind in a single place. Data Structure is a concrete implementation of a data type. Since the array provides a convenient structure for representing data, it falls under the category of the data structures in C. … All formats require the data … The rest of the data structure appears to define subfields that overlay the first element of the array (i.e., the combined length of the subfields is 87 characters). Data Structure CL-06: Array Linear List Definition A data structure is said to be linear if its elements form a sequence or a linear list. Tree Data Structure. When disks are arranged in a RAID configuration, the computer sees them all as one large disk. In computer science, an array data structure or simply an array is a data structure consisting of a collection of elements, each identified by at least one array index or key. Data types could be primitive ones (int,char, float,long, double) or user-defined data type (objects). a single row of data containing 12 columns of monthly data. These are data structures are actually used in algorithms. An array is a data structure for storing more than one data item that has a similar data type. All Excel formulas that use a worksheet reference are working with arrays, though most of the time arrays are invisible. In simple terms, you may think of an array as a collection of similar variables. struct attr-spec-seq(optional) name. We sometime want to store multiple such structure variables for hundreds or objects then Array of Structure is used. We say the data structure is multi-cardinal because its cardinality, in a mathematical sense of the number of elements in a group, is more than one. Any element of an array is referred by array name and index number (subscript). An array is a collection of variable or elements of same data type. Creation. § Data structure is specified in the Input Specification of an RPG 3 Program whereas in RPG 1V we specify it in 'D' specification. You can think the array as a table with 3 rows and each row has 4 columns. I'm going to start with a basic technical description of what arrays are and how they are used bymost programming languages before I shift into the other ways PowerShell makes use of them. This structure can then be thought of as a new data type in itself. For instance, in an object-oriented programming language, the data structure and its associated methods are bound together as part of a class definition. A structure in C programming language is used to store set of parameters about an object/entity. Both structure variables and in-built data type gets same treatment in C programming language. These Multiple Choice Questions (mcq) should be practiced to improve the Data Structure skills required for various interviews (campus interview, walk-in interview, company interview), placement, entrance exam and other competitive examinations. An array data structure is like a multiple-occurrence data structure, except that the index is explicitly specified, as with arrays. Arrays are commonly used in computer programs to organize data so that a related set of values can be easily sorted or searched. Thus both the array and the structure allow several values to be treated together as a single data object. RAFIQUL ISLAM 2 Definition of an array An array is a finite set of same type of data items. 1=K 1 =m. It depends on the kind of array used. 4. The operations may be defined with axiomatic semantics as follows. One-dimensional arrays. (data structure) Definition: An assemblage of items that are randomly accessible by integers, the index. Arrays of Structures An array of structures is simply an array in which each element is a structure of the same type. a programmer specifies the type of the elements and the number of elements required by an array as follows − This is called a single-dimensional array I must give the ASCEND keyword so that the compiler knows the values contained within will be in ascending order. The elements of an array are stored in successive memory locations. Take an array (deque) of size n. Set two pointers at the first position and set front = -1 and rear = 0. An array is a minimally supported compact structure for storing values. Explanation of those data structures is beyond the scope of this manual, but at least one example is provided for each of them. 1. As per the above illustration, following are the important points to be considered. Access data in a field using dot notation of the form structName.fieldName. These arrays are known as multidimensional arrays. Array of Structures. Linked Lists on the other hand is dynamic and is ideal for application that requires frequent operations such as add, delete, and update. These memory locations are called elements of that array. The items of an array are allocated at adjacent memory locations. § Data Structure is used- 1. An array is a contiguous section of data somewhere in RAM (contiguous meaning that it's whole and there are no spaces between the data the array holds). An array is a collection of items stored at contiguous memory locations. This number is called the index. The array data structure is one of the oldest and most common type of data structures. Mult-idimensional arrays are defined analogously. Element identifier and addressing formulas. Accessing its elements involves a single ... Multidimensional arrays. While arrays are collections of analogous elements, structures assemble dissimilar elements under one roof. For more information, look towards the considerable literature that exists about this broad topic. The ARRAY statement defines variables to be processed as a group. An array is a set of homogeneous elements. An array is a data structure that contains a group of elements. Arrays are handy ways to store various bits of group information in nearly any common programming language.

Pillars Of Eternity Best Godlike, Jordyn Woods And Kylie Jenner, Automatic Retinal Camera, Animals In Edwards Plateau, Why Is It Called The Kitchen In Pickleball, Postcodes Ballymena Area,

Leave a Reply

Your email address will not be published.